St. Stephen’s Basilica was built in the Neo-Classical architectural style, and was named after St. Stephen I of Hungary, the first king of Hungary (c.975-1038). St. Stephen’s, built between 1851 and 1905, was constructed under the supervision of three separate architects, only one of whom lived to see it completed. The two towers feature six bells all together: five are located in the north side tower, while the largest bell of Hungary hangs in the southern tower. It is named in honour of Stephen, the first King of Hungary. From a religious aspect, this is the major site of St Stephen’s cult. Construction began in 1851 and was taken over 1867 by Miklós Ybl, who added the Neo-Renaissance dome after the original one collapsed in 1868 due to defects in material. Named after Saint Stephen of Hungary, the first King of Hungary, the building is the most important ecclesiastical building in the country as well as one of the most visited sights in Budapest. You can access it either by using the elevator (one goes up to the dome, the other takes you to the treasury) or by climbing 364 stairs. The Hungarian Parliament Building, Chain Bridge, Buda Castle, Matthias Church, Fisherman’s Bastion and Citadel are also visible from there. St. Stephen’s Basilica with its 96 meters is the largest church in Budapest and the 2nd highest church in Hungary after the Basilica in Esztergom.
